How to Learn Web Design in 2023

learning web design


If you want to learn web design, you have to go through different things. Web design is involved with web development. Web design is an ever-evolving, cutting-edge discipline. It’s a key factor in developing the modern digital environment.

There is a growing need for immersive digital experiences in web design. There has never been a more important time for web designers. Designers of user interfaces for the web should aim to create ones that are both aesthetically pleasing and functionally efficient.

Creating an aesthetically pleasing website is crucial. There needs to be a user-friendly and engaging layout. Even designers are making use of cutting-edge apps and frameworks. It means they can make more lifelike experiences for their customers. The need for AI, VR, and related technologies continues to grow (VR). There looks to be a lot of potential and fun in web design’s future. Web designers must be abreast of emerging standards and practices. To learn web design, you can join web design courses. There are many of them online.

What is Web Design?

learning basics of web design

Learning the basics of web design


Web design refers to the process of creating visual content and layouts for websites. That includes graphic design, user interface (UI) design, and user experience (UX) design principles. Web design is important for a website. One can create a visually appealing and engaging website with it. Web design should meet the needs of both the users and the business.

Why Learning Web Design?

Web design plays a vital role in creating a positive user experience for visitors to a website. A well-designed website is visually appealing. It is also easy to navigate and use. Web design makes it more likely that visitors will stay longer, engage more, and return in the future. Additionally, web design can help to establish a brand identity and convey a company’s message to its audience. So, it is important to learn web design along with web development.

Web Design Basics

Several components make up the foundation of a website. It’s an important factor that should be taken into account by a web designer. Consider the design in terms of structure, colors, typefaces, images, and user experience as a whole. Developers of websites should make their layouts mobile-friendly. Hence, they are versatile in terms of hardware. In this sense, we include not just laptops and tablets, but also cell phones.

Aspiring web designers use a variety of tools and software to create their designs. That includes graphic design software such as Adobe Photoshop and Illustrator. It also includes web design software such as Sketch and Figma. Besides, web designers use HTML, CSS, and JavaScript to create the structure, style, and interactivity of a web page. Content management systems (CMS) such as WordPress and Drupal are also commonly used to manage the content of websites.

What Web Design Skills Do You Need to Learn?

continuous learning on web design

Web design is one of the most demanding skills nowadays

To become a web designer, you need to have some skills. These skills can help a designer to create a responsive design. If you are a complete beginner, you have to learn the basics of web development first. You have to learn the programming languages to start with. However, we can connect this with web development. The following abilities are necessary for a successful web designer:

Basic Skills in HTML

HTML is a markup language that uses tags to define different elements on a web page. It was developed in the early days of the web to create hypertext documents that could be accessed and read through web browsers. Today, HTML is used to create a wide range of web content, from simple blog posts to complex web applications. You have to learn HTML at the very beginning. This is a fundamental skill for becoming a web developer.

To create a basic HTML page, you can use a simple text editor such as Notepad or TextEdit. Start by opening a new file and saving it with a .html file extension. Then, add the basic structure of an HTML document, including the <html>, <head>, and <body> elements. You can then add content to the <body> element, such as text, images, and other media. Finally, save the file and open it in a web browser to see your web page in action.

Basic Skills In CSS

CSS, or Cascading Style Sheets, is used to style and lay out web pages. It is a separate language from HTML. It allows designers to control the visual appearance of a web page. CSS allows designers to change the font, color, size, and layout of web pages. An ultimate web design should include CSS as it maintains the style of a web page.

Know the Basics of Javascript

JavaScript is a programming language. Web developers use it to create interactive and dynamic elements on a web page. We can use it to add animations, create forms, and create responsive designs.

Javascript is a popular programming language. It works with the back end. You can create a responsive web design with Javascript. To learn web design, you have to have a great knowledge of Javascript.

Design Principles

Design is an essential aspect of any website. Good design enhances user experience, communicates information effectively, and conveys a brand’s message. Design principles are the foundation of any great design.


Color theory is the study of how colors interact with each other. We can use colors to convey emotions, set the tone of a website, and create a visual hierarchy. When designing a website, it is important to choose colors that complement each other. The color should make consistent with your brand’s identity.

Colors can be broadly classified into warm and cool colors. Warm colors like red, orange, and yellow are vibrant and energetic. Blues, greens, purples, and other cool tones, provide a relaxing and soothing effect.

One useful tool for creating a color palette is the color wheel. There is a graphic depiction of the connections between colors called a color wheel. Colors that are opposite each other on the wheel, such as red and green or blue and orange, are called complementary colors and can be used to create a striking contrast.


Typography is the art and practice of designing using and/or for the purpose of using typefaces. It is important because it can affect readability. It also affects the accessibility and the overall tone of a website.

When choosing fonts, it is important to consider the audience and purpose of the website. Serif fonts have small lines at the ends of the characters. We often use this in print media for its traditional and formal look. Sans-serif fonts do not have these lines. It is often used in digital media for its simplicity and readability.

Typography can also help to create a visual hierarchy. Heading fonts can be bolder and larger than the body text to create emphasis and draw the reader’s attention.

Layout and Composition

Layout and composition refer to the arrangement of visual elements on a page. A well-designed layout can enhance the user experience. It can make content easier to navigate and create a cohesive and visually pleasing design.

One useful tool for designing layouts is the grid system. Grids provide a structure for organizing content. We can use it to create balance and hierarchy on a page. We divided a grid into columns and rows to create a flexible and responsive layout.


Accessibility refers to the design of websites that can be used by people with disabilities. It is important because it ensures that all users, regardless of their abilities, can access and use a website.

Learn Web Design with WordPress

best cms in wordpress

Learn web design with CMS like WordPress


In the realm of CMSs, WordPress is highly utilized. It’s versatile enough to be used for everything from straightforward blogs to intricate online stores. Here are some guidelines to follow if you want to learn WordPress site design:

Spend some time learning WordPress

Learn how WordPress functions first before attempting to use it for website creation. Start by downloading and installing WordPress to a server or web host. Learn more about the tools and customizations at your disposal by poking around the administration panel.

Learn Scripting Languages

WordPress has a lot of useful features built right in, but if you want to make any significant changes to the look of your site, you’ll need to have a basic understanding of HTML CSS, and JavaScript at the very least. The first step is to educate yourself on the subject via tutorials or online web design courses to become a web designer.

Choose one, or make one up

WordPress provides a large number of templates for making websites. Choose a pre-made theme that suits your requirements if you’re just getting started. On the other hand, you may create your own theme from scratch with HTML, CSS, and PHP.

Modify the look of your site

After deciding on a responsive design template, you can modify it to meet your needs. That might mean implementing brand-new options or making cosmetic adjustments. Either add-ons or some bespoke programming will do the trick.

Master the art of plugins

Plugins are a type of add-on for the content management system WordPress that may be used to increase the functionality of your site. Thousands of add-ons may be found online. E-commerce and social media integration is also included. Find out what the most used plugins are and how to set them up properly. You will know better in web design courses.

Websites need to be tested and improved

Once your website is complete in terms of design and development, you should test it to ensure that it displays correctly across a variety of devices and browsers. Your website’s performance and discoverability may be enhanced by using both speed and search engine optimization (SEO).

Best Courses to Learn Web Design

If you want to become a web designer, you can get help from different sources. There are a plethora of them, both online and offline. You can choose a free course or a paid course. The difference is, in free courses, you will have limited access. A paid course will give you the opportunity to learn deeply. You can learn video and interactive lessons from the courses and can create websites. Here are some offline and online web design courses:

The Web Developer Bootcamp by Colt Steele on Udemy

If you want to learn how to code websites, this is the course for you. That includes HTML, CSS, JavaScript, Bootstrap, and more. It includes over 50 hours of video content, quizzes, and projects.

Web Design for Everybody by the University of Michigan on Coursera

This course is for beginners and covers HTML, CSS, and JavaScript. It includes video lectures, quizzes, and projects. Professional web designers will take the classes.

Responsive Web Design on LinkedIn Learning

This course covers the fundamentals of responsive design. That includes flexible grids, responsive images, and media queries. Ethan Marcotte, who coined the term “responsive web design” will teach you.

Learning Web Design on O’Reilly

This course covers the basics of web design, including HTML, CSS, and web graphics. It includes video lectures, quizzes, and exercises, and it is for beginners.

UX Design for Web Developers by Google on Udacity

Ux design learning

Doing UX design by professional designers

This course covers user experience (UX) design principles for web developers. It includes video lectures, quizzes, and projects. You will learn visual design and web development.

The Job Market of Web Design

The present work market is quite favorable for web designers. Competent workers are in high demand in this industry. The need for web designers is expected to rise as more and more companies of all kinds shift their marketing efforts online.

When it comes to creating websites, it needs a different fundamental skill set. It covers a wide range of abilities. Such fields include visual design, user interface design, front-end programming, and others. Hence, web designers can choose from a wide variety of occupations, including but not limited to the following:


Learning web design is an essential skill for anyone who wants to create user-friendly websites. One has to know the basics of HTML, CSS, and JavaScript. They also have to master the principles of color theory, typography, and layout. There is a lot to learn in the world of web design. However, with the right resources and a willingness to practice and experiment, anyone can develop the skills.

You will find many jobs in web design. The first thing is to ensure that you can create a responsive design with your creativity. The demand for web design is increasing day by day. So if you want to learn web design, don’t worry- start learning today. See where your creativity and imagination can take you.